Madhav Meaning, Origin & Personality Traits
माधव
“Lord Krishna, sweet like honey.”भगवान कृष्ण, शहद की तरह मीठे।
Ancient Sanskrit Baby Name Meaning & Vedic Roots
The supreme being who personifies the intense sweetness, purity, and sustaining love of the universe.
वह परमसत्ता जो ब्रह्मांड की तीव्र मिठास, पवित्रता और स्थायी प्रेम का प्रतीक है।

Legacy & Cultural Roots
Madhav is one of the most revered names for Lord Krishna, symbolizing his role as the husband of the Goddess of Fortune (Lakshmi). It denotes a being who is as sweet as honey, representing divine love and the ultimate sweetness of truth found in the Gita.
